How Does HydraFacial Work?
HydraFacial's patented vortex technology creates a vacuum effect that deeply cleanses pores while simultaneously delivering serums. Customizable boosters can be added to target specific concerns like pigmentation or aging.

2 How long does a HydraFacial take?
Standard treatments take 30-45 minutes. Premium packages with add-ons like LED therapy or lymphatic drainage take 60-90 minutes.

4 Can I get HydraFacial if I have rosacea?
Yes, HydraFacial is gentle enough for rosacea. The hydrating, anti-inflammatory serums can actually help calm redness. Consult a Orting provider for personalized guidance.

6 Does HydraFacial hurt?
No, HydraFacial is painless. Most patients find the experience relaxing. You may feel light suction during extraction, which isn't uncomfortable. Orting practitioners are trained in current best practices.
7 Is HydraFacial good for acne?
Yes, HydraFacial is excellent for acne-prone skin. The extraction removes impurities while specialized boosters target acne bacteria.
